网站大量收购独家精品文档,联系QQ:2885784924

汕头市二年级SCRATCH图形化编程课 4.蚊子拍拍拍说课稿[001].docx

汕头市二年级SCRATCH图形化编程课 4.蚊子拍拍拍说课稿[001].docx

  1. 1、本文档共3页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

汕头市二年级SCRATCH图形化编程课4.蚊子拍拍拍说课稿

一、教材分析

汕头市二年级SCRATCH图形化编程课“蚊子拍拍拍”以蚊子为主题,引导学生通过编程控制角色进行游戏。课程内容与课本“信息技术”相关联,符合二年级学生的认知水平,旨在培养学生的逻辑思维和编程能力。

二、核心素养目标分析

本节课旨在培养学生的计算思维、创新精神和实践能力。通过Scratch编程,学生将学习如何将实际问题转化为程序逻辑,锻炼解决问题的能力。同时,通过设计蚊子拍拍游戏,激发学生的创造力和团队合作意识,提高信息技术应用能力。

三、重点难点及解决办法

重点:1.理解并运用循环结构实现游戏重复操作;2.设计合理的程序逻辑控制蚊子移动和拍打动作。

难点:1.学生对循环结构的理解与应用;2.程序中条件判断的准确性。

解决办法:1.通过实例演示和互动练习,帮助学生理解循环结构的概念;2.结合具体游戏场景,引导学生逐步设计条件判断逻辑,并提供错误调试的方法。突破策略:设置问题解决环节,鼓励学生尝试不同的程序设计,通过小组讨论和教师指导,共同解决编程中的难题。

四、教学方法与手段

教学方法:

1.讲授法:通过生动有趣的讲解,介绍Scratch的基本操作和编程概念。

2.演示法:教师现场演示如何创建蚊子拍拍游戏,让学生直观理解编程步骤。

3.实践法:鼓励学生动手实践,通过试错和修正,加深对编程逻辑的理解。

教学手段:

1.多媒体教学:利用PPT展示游戏设计步骤,提高教学内容的可视性和吸引力。

2.互动软件:使用Scratch软件进行编程操作,让学生在软件环境中体验编程乐趣。

3.网络资源:引导学生利用网络资源,查找相关信息,拓宽知识面。

五、教学过程设计

**导入环节**

1.情境创设:播放一段关于夏天的视频,视频中包含蚊子嗡嗡飞舞的镜头。

2.提出问题:引导学生思考夏天最常见的困扰是什么?如何有效地驱赶蚊子?

3.引入话题:今天我们就来学习如何用Scratch编程设计一个“蚊子拍拍拍”游戏,来模拟拍打蚊子的动作。

**时间:5分钟**

**讲授新课**

1.教师讲解Scratch的基本操作,包括角色、背景、积木块的使用。

2.展示如何创建一个简单的角色,并介绍移动、转向等基本积木块。

3.引入循环结构的概念,演示如何设置循环让角色不断移动。

4.讲解条件判断,展示如何根据鼠标点击位置来控制角色移动和拍打动作。

**时间:15分钟**

**巩固练习**

1.学生分组,每组分配一台电脑,开始设计自己的“蚊子拍拍拍”游戏。

2.教师巡回指导,解答学生在编程过程中遇到的问题。

3.学生尝试不同的编程逻辑,如增加游戏难度、调整角色移动速度等。

**时间:15分钟**

**师生互动环节**

1.教师提问:如何让角色在屏幕上随机移动?

2.学生回答,教师点评并总结。

3.教师提问:如何让角色在拍打蚊子时发出声音?

4.学生尝试,教师引导并帮助学生实现。

**时间:5分钟**

**课堂提问**

1.教师提问:在编程过程中,遇到了哪些困难?是如何解决的?

2.学生分享自己的编程经验和解决问题的方法。

3.教师提问:通过今天的编程,你学到了什么?

4.学生总结所学,教师进行点评。

**时间:5分钟**

**总结与拓展**

1.教师总结本节课的重点内容,强调循环结构和条件判断的重要性。

2.提出拓展问题:如何设计一个更加复杂的游戏,增加更多的交互元素?

3.学生分组讨论,教师引导,鼓励学生发挥创意。

**时间:5分钟**

**作业布置**

1.完成设计的“蚊子拍拍拍”游戏,并进行测试。

2.思考如何改进游戏,增加趣味性和挑战性。

**时间:2分钟**

**总计用时:45分钟**

六、拓展与延伸

1.**拓展阅读材料**

-《Scratch编程入门指南》:介绍Scratch编程的基础知识和进阶技巧,适合学生自学。

-《儿童编程故事集》:通过有趣的故事,引导学生理解编程的逻辑和思维。

-《Scratch游戏开发教程》:详细讲解如何设计各种游戏,包括角色、背景、交互等。

2.**课后自主学习和探究**

-学生可以尝试使用Scratch设计其他类型的游戏,如“迷宫探险”、“跳跃游戏”等,以增强编程技能。

-引导学生探索Scratch的高级功能,如变量、列表、随机数等,以扩展编程思路。

-鼓励学生参与Scratch社区,与其他编程爱好者交流,分享自己的作品和经验。

-设计一个小项目,如“我的城市”,让学生利用Scratch编程技能,设计一个简单的城市模拟游戏,包括交通工具、建筑物、居民等元素。

-通过网络资源,学习如何将Scratch程序上传到云端,与其他人分享和互动。

-研究Scratch与其他编程

您可能关注的文档

文档评论(0)

***** +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档